Retour au portfolio
Étude de cas

Plateforme low-code pour les équipes qui doivent concevoir et exécuter des processus de données complexes sans perdre le contrôle.

Une étude de cas combinée fondée sur wanELF et wanElf-ui : un moteur de traitement de données et un éditeur visuel qui aident les équipes à concevoir, valider et exécuter des processus réutilisables sans transformer l'exécution en boîte noire.

Contexte du projet

Cette histoire s'appuie sur le moteur wanELF et l'éditeur wanElf-ui réels plutôt que sur un déploiement client public nommé. Le cadrage reste volontairement limité à ce que le moteur, l'interface, la documentation et les tests démontrent déjà.

Dossier de cas

Bon contexte

Équipes qui construisent des processus de données multi-étapes et réutilisables

Ce que le produit apporte

Un éditeur visuel connecté à un vrai moteur d'exécution

Pourquoi c'est crédible

Validation, retour d'exécution et modules réutilisables restent visibles

Récit de livraison

Le projet, étape par étape

01

Le problème

Les produits de processus de données échouent souvent de deux façons : soit le moteur est puissant mais trop opaque pour inspirer confiance, soit l'éditeur visuel paraît simple jusqu'au moment où les processus deviennent vraiment complexes et où les règles d'exécution refont surface.

Le besoin n'était donc pas seulement d'exécuter un pipeline, mais de donner aux équipes un moyen de construire, inspecter, valider et relancer des processus sans perdre de vue ce que le moteur exécute réellement.

02

Le produit

wanELF fournit le moteur : chargement des données, modèles de processus, couches de traitement, métadonnées de catalogue et services d'exécution. wanElf-ui transforme ce moteur en surface produit utilisable avec édition de graphes, configuration de nœuds, validation avant exécution, modules réutilisables et retour d'exécution.

Cette combinaison change la lecture du produit. Ce n'est ni un simple outil d'arrière-plan, ni un éditeur visuel déconnecté. C'est une plateforme low-code où la couche visuelle et la couche d'exécution restent réellement alignées.

03

Pourquoi le résultat inspire confiance

La force du produit réside dans le lien entre l'interface et le moteur. Le même graphe de processus se retrouve dans l'éditeur, le catalogue, le validateur et l'exécution, ce qui garde l'ensemble ancré dans ce que le système peut vraiment faire.

C'est ce qui rend l'histoire plus convaincante qu'un simple outil de traitement de données. Les équipes n'ont pas à choisir entre facilité d'usage et fidélité d'exécution. Elles obtiennent un produit où conception, règles d'exécution et retour visuel font partie d'un même système.

Pile observée

PythonFastAPIPolarsReactTypeScriptReact Flow

Bénéfices côté équipe

Conception des processus

Visuelle et réutilisable

Confiance d'exécution

Validation et retour d'exécution

Réutilisation

Modules et sous-processus

Surface de travail

L'interface montre déjà clairement l'argument produit : un vrai éditeur pour construire, imbriquer et relancer des processus sans faire disparaître les détails d'exécution.

Ces captures viennent des parcours de démonstration de wanElf-ui. Elles sont utiles parce qu'elles montrent le canevas d'édition, le retour d'exécution et une visualisation préservée après aller-retour, plutôt que de simples maquettes marketing.

Éditeur de processus WanELF montrant un flux parent à trois nœuds avec source, pipeline de traitement et export.
Vue éditeur : palette, canevas de graphe et module réutilisable réunis dans un même écran de travail.
Panneau de journaux d'exécution WanELF UI montrant une exécution réussie et des artefacts produits.
Retour d'exécution : le panneau de diagnostic garde visibles les journaux et la réussite pendant les exécutions.
Éditeur de processus WanELF conservant la visualisation après un aller-retour.
Préservation aller-retour : un bon signal que l'éditeur visuel et la version enregistrée restent alignés.

Pourquoi c'est crédible

La valeur ici n'est pas seulement l'édition visuelle. C'est une plateforme de processus où l'éditeur, le validateur et le moteur restent alignés.

01

Un vrai moteur se trouve derrière l'éditeur

Le README du service et la structure du projet montrent un moteur de données en plusieurs niveaux, des modèles de processus, des couches de traitement et des services d'exécution plutôt qu'un simple concept porté par l'interface.

02

Les contrats de nœuds sont explicites

Le registre de nœuds définit ports, paramètres, schéma et métadonnées comme objets explicites, ce qui rend un éditeur low-code plus crédible dès que les processus deviennent complexes.

03

Le produit est réellement pensé pour la conception de processus

Le dépôt wanElf-ui et sa documentation positionnent l'éditeur comme une surface de conception avec édition de graphes, sauvegarde, validation et exécution, pas comme une simple démonstration visuelle.

04

Le retour d'exécution reste visible

Le service expose le catalogue, les processus, l'exécution et les événements en temps réel, et l'éditeur bloque l'exécution en cas d'erreurs de validation, ce qui aide à garder l'éditeur visuel honnête.

Cas d'utilisation liés

Problèmes que cette preuve peut appuyer

Cette preuve reste propre au projet. Les cas d'utilisation liés montrent les situations plus larges où une forme de système similaire peut aider.

Cas d'utilisation en automatisation IA

Automatiser le travail répétitif sans cacher les décisions.

Cette situation vise les équipes dont la capacité est grugée par du travail répétitif : accueil, documents, approbations, routage, rapports, files de révision ou coordination récurrente.

Voir le cas d'utilisation

Cas d'utilisation en logiciels sur mesure

Construire des outils internes quand les logiciels génériques ne suffisent plus.

Cette situation s'adresse aux équipes qui ont dépassé les tableurs, les boîtes courriel et les outils génériques, mais dont le travail ne rentre pas bien dans une plateforme standard.

Voir le cas d'utilisation

Cas d'utilisation en planification de systèmes IA

Planifier le système IA et logiciel avant de le construire.

Cette situation vise les entreprises qui savent qu'un système est nécessaire, mais qui ont besoin d'un modèle opérationnel, d'une limite logicielle et d'un chemin de mise en oeuvre plus clairs avant de lancer le développement.

Voir le cas d'utilisation

Prochaine étape

Si votre équipe dépend encore de l'ingénierie à chaque fois qu'un processus change, nous pouvons rendre ce travail plus autonome.

wanELF est le plus utile lorsque l'enjeu n'est pas seulement de traiter des données, mais de donner aux équipes un moyen fiable de construire, valider et relancer des processus sans perdre en lisibilité ni en contrôle.

Quel processus ralentit encore dès que le sujet sort de l'ingénierie

Ce que les opérateurs doivent voir avant de faire confiance à une exécution

Comment modules réutilisables, validation et retours d'exécution doivent fonctionner ensemble

Une première conversation suffit souvent pour clarifier le processus, les contraintes et la bonne forme pour une première version utile.